Abstract

This article seeks to carry out an analysis regarding the application of Corporate Reorganizations as mechanisms to accredit the transfer of ownership of Experiences in Public and Private Tenders before the authority in charge of regulating said procedures in Peru (OSCE). In this way, we analyze the main regulatory pronouncements and technical opinions issued, as well as relevant accounting provisions that are applicable, complementing this with our legal analysis of regulatory provisions applicable to corporations, so that we can develop an optimal corporate planning suitable for this type of operations.
